ISO Range and Low Light Performance – ISO specifications and performance in various lighting conditions

In the realm of digital photography, capturing moments in their true essence often hinges on the camera’s ability to adapt to ever-changing lighting conditions. The Nikon D5300 DSLR camera excels in this domain, thanks to its impressive ISO range and low light performance. With an ISO sensitivity that extends from 100 to 12800 (expandable to 25600), the D5300 offers remarkable flexibility for photographers venturing into dimly lit environments. This expansive range ensures that even in the gloomiest settings—be it a candlelit dinner or a shadowy street scene—the camera maintains clarity and detail without excessive noise.

What truly sets the Nikon D5300 apart is its ability to deliver vivid, noise-free images at high ISO levels. This is achieved through its advanced EXPEED 4 image processor, which intelligently manages image data, producing sharp results with minimal grain. For photographers who love to shoot during sunset or indoors without a flash, this feature is invaluable, transforming challenging lighting into opportunities for artistic expression.

Battery Life and Storage – Battery performance and SD card compatibility

The Nikon D5300’s user experience combines intuitive handling with robust performance, creating a seamless journey from novice to seasoned photographer. Its ergonomic design ensures comfort during extended shooting sessions, while the thoughtfully placed controls make adjustments feel natural and effortless. Photographers often marvel at how smoothly the dslr camera nikon d5300 responds to rapid changes in scene dynamics, maintaining focus and clarity even under challenging conditions.

Battery life remains a standout feature for those venturing into longer shoots or outdoor adventures. With a high-capacity rechargeable lithium-ion battery, the Nikon D5300 can capture up to 600 shots on a single charge, depending on usage. This endurance means fewer interruptions and more time immersed in the moment. Storage-wise, the camera’s compatibility with SD, SDHC, and SDXC memory cards ensures ample space for high-resolution images and 1080p videos. Photographers can easily switch between cards or expand storage without hassle, making the dslr camera nikon d5300 a reliable companion in diverse environments.

Pricing and Where to Buy

Current Market Price – Price ranges, deals, and discounts

The current market price for the DSLR camera Nikon D5300 varies depending on the retailer and package inclusions. Generally, you can expect to find this versatile camera in the range of R8,500 to R12,000 in South Africa. Some stores offer bundled deals that include a kit lens, memory cards, and camera bags, often providing better value for money. Discounts are frequently available during promotional periods, making it an opportune time for enthusiasts to make a purchase.

Where to buy the Nikon D5300? Reputable electronics outlets, authorized Nikon dealers, and online marketplaces like Takealot or Makro are reliable sources. Shopping from certified sellers ensures genuine products and access to warranty services. Keep an eye out for seasonal sales or special offers—these are prime opportunities to secure a good deal on one of the most compelling DSLR cameras Nikon has produced in recent years.
